as things appear to be is a two persons show by Andrea Wolf and Sebastian Vargas, a multidisciplinary site-specific exercise that combines methods of sculpture, painting and video mapping projections. The central element of this exercise consists on a geometrical construction made with residual wood and found wooden objects, which will serve as support and body to accommodate different digital video projections mapped to the […]

Local Project is pleased to announce its upcoming exhibition Living tissue (tejido vivo), by Sebastian Garcia Huidobro. Opening reception Saturday April 23, 6-10 pm. For his show Living Tissue (Tejido Vivo), Garcia has created a series of deformed digital portraits and other sculptures involving elements of water, light and fire. With a continued interest in re-working material, his pieces reflect on the relationship between humanity […]
